Understanding Phishing Scams in the Context of 1xbet Bangladesh

Phishing is a cyberattack method where hackers impersonate a trustworthy entity—in this case, 1xbet Bangladesh—to trick users into revealing sensitive data such as usernames, passwords, and payment details. Criminals often send fake emails, messages, or create fraudulent websites that closely resemble the official 1xbet platform. Since 1xbet is a popular betting platform in Bangladesh, scammers specifically target its users with customized approaches. A successful phishing scam can lead to identity theft, unauthorized account access, and monetary loss. Recognizing the unique traits of these attacks is the first step to protection.

Common phishing tactics include fake login pages asking for credentials, urgent messages claiming account suspension, or deceptive links prompting immediate action. Users need to scrutinize every communication claiming to be from 1xbet Bangladesh and verify its authenticity. Legitimate companies rarely ask for sensitive information through emails or SMS, so always be cautious and verify before clicking any links or submitting data 1xbet.

Top Signs of a Phishing Scam Targeting 1xbet Users

To safeguard your 1xbet Bangladesh login, familiarize yourself with these warning signs that indicate a phishing attempt:

  1. Suspicious Sender Addresses: Emails from non-official domains or random sequences of letters and numbers.
  2. Urgent and Threatening Messages: Pressure to act quickly due to supposed account issues.
  3. Poor Grammar and Spelling: Many phishing emails contain noticeable errors.
  4. Unsolicited Attachments or Links: Unexpected files or URLs that redirect to non-1xbet websites.
  5. Requests for Personal Information: Legitimate 1xbet communications never ask for passwords or PINs via email.

Being alert to these clues can help you avoid logging into fake pages and keep your data secure. If any message or website appears suspicious, it is best to contact 1xbet Bangladesh customer support directly for confirmation.

Secure Practices for Logging into 1xbet Bangladesh

Ensuring the security of your 1xbet Bangladesh login starts with maintaining strong and unique credentials. Do not reuse passwords from other accounts, especially email or banking services, as this increases your vulnerability across platforms. Use a combination of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and special characters to enhance password strength. Additionally, always log in through the official 1xbet website or authorized mobile app, as opposed to links received via email or third-party sources.

Enabling two-factor authentication (2FA) wherever possible adds an additional layer of protection against unauthorized access. This method requires a second form of verification, such as a code sent to your phone, which significantly reduces the risk of account compromise. Regularly check your account activity to detect unfamiliar logins promptly. If you notice suspicious behavior, immediately update your password and notify customer support.

How to Verify Official 1xbet Bangladesh Communication

Criminals often disguise phishing messages to appear as though they are coming from 1xbet Bangladesh. To verify the legitimacy of communications, always check the sender’s email address and compare it with official contacts listed on the 1xbet website. Official communications will come from recognized domains such as “@1xbet.com” or other verified regional domains.

Additionally, never enter your login credentials through links embedded in emails or SMS. Instead, open a new browser window and manually type the address “1xbet.com” or use the official mobile app. Many phishing sites use URLs that closely mimic the official site with slight misspellings or unusual domain extensions. Examining the website’s security certificate and looking for HTTPS in the address bar help ensure the page is secure.

Preventive Tools and Resources for Enhanced Security

Apart from cautious behavior, using technological tools is essential in protecting against phishing scams. Employing reputable antivirus and anti-phishing software can block malicious websites and warn you about unsafe links. Web browsers today often come with in-built phishing filters, but dedicated extensions provide enhanced security layers. Additionally, keep your devices and software updated, as security patches fix vulnerabilities that scammers commonly exploit.

Using password managers not only helps create strong passwords but also auto-fills login information exclusively on recognized websites, which prevents entering credentials on fraudulent sites. Educating yourself about new phishing techniques by following security blogs and official announcements from 1xbet Bangladesh further strengthens your defenses. Ultimately, combining knowledge with these preventive tools makes phishing attempts far less effective.
